(weight) is the rendering of one Heb. and one Greek word in the A. V.
1. מָנֶה, maneh (1 Kings 10:17; Ezra 2:69; Nehemiah 7:71-72). (See MANESH).
2. Λίτρα , litra (John 12:3; John 19:39), is a Roman pound of twelve ounces, a libra. This pound, as used in trade and authorized by the Roman government, contained 6165 Paris grains, according to Boeckh (Metallurg. Unters. p. 160 sq.). The word λίτρα was adopted in the Aramaean dialect, לַיִטְרא (Buxtorf, Lex. Rabb. col. 1138). (See WEIGHT).
